It's with great sadness we announce the passing of Wilson F Rusho of Adams NY on December 14th, 2023.Wilson was born to Wilson A Rusho (Mickey) and Marjorie Reed Rusho on August 25th, 1939, in Rodman NY. Wilson graduated from Adams Central School in 1957 and enlisted in the United States Navy....
